Construction Employment Increases in Over Half of Metro Areas in Last Year

Construction employment increased in 191 out of 339 metropolitan areas between June 2012 and June 2013, declined in 97 and was flat in 51, according to a new analysis of federal employment data released today by the Associated General Contractors of America. Balfour Beatty Receives $1M Task Order Award with Georgia State University

ATLANTA, Ga. — Balfour Beatty Construction has been awarded a $1-million task order to serve as the construction manager at-risk for certain small construction projects at Georgia State University. The task order, which was awarded through a qualifications-based selection process issued by the Board of Regents of the University System of Georgia, is the first project for Balfour Beatty Construction on the campus of Georgia State. Balfour Beatty Construction will provide a range of construction services that will vary in size and scope as task orders are issued by the University System of Georgia. McCarthy Building Companies Completes New Rancho Mirage High School for Palm Springs USD

RANCHO MIRAGE, Calif. — McCarthy Building Companies, Inc. has completed construction on a $100-million high school in Rancho Mirage for Palm Springs Unified School District. The 332,000-square-foot high school was built on more than 60 acres in the city of Rancho Mirage, Calif. The school's first open house was held in May at the new 2,300-student capacity high school. In September 2013, the full comprehensive high school will open with approximately 800 freshmen and sophomore students.
